STRUCTURE

1 of 5 total reports mentions: structure.

Show complaint excerpts

THE CARGO DOORS ARE VERY DIFFICULT TO OPEN. THE DOOR HINGES HAVE RUSTED INTERNAL, SO THAT ONE OF THE HINGES SNAPPED OFF (LOWER HINGE, PASSENGER SIDE CARGO DOOR). GM HAS TSB FOR THIS BUT WILL NOT COVER IT.

NHTSA ODI report, 20090407

SAFETY TIMELINE

R 20061018 — fuel system, gasoline

CERTAIN REPLACEMENT FUEL FILTERS, FRAM BRAND NAME P/N G3727, WITH DATE CODES X52911 THROUGH X60801 SEQUENTIALLY OR X600141 AND A MEXICO COUNTRY OR ORIGIN MARKING ON THE FUEL FILTER HOUSING MANUFACTURE

Remedy: HONEYWELL WILL NOTIFY OWNERS AND REPLACE THE FUEL FILTERS FREE OF CHARGE. THE RECALL BEGAN ON OCTOBER 18, 2006. OWNERS MAY CONTACT FRAM CUSTOMER SERVICE AT 1-800-890-2075 (OPTION 1).
